Birdsell, David S.; Groarke, Leo – Argumentation and Advocacy, 1996
Explores preconditions for developing a theory of visual argument, emphasizing frequent lucidity of visual meaning, importance and varieties of visual context, argumentative complexities raised by notions of representation and resemblance, and questions visual persuasion pose for the standard distinction between argument and persuasion. Park, Eundeok; Bin, I. – Visual Arts Research, 1995
Analyzes the research strategies, stimuli, subjects, statistical strategies, and relative variables in 34 empirical studies on children's representation of three-dimensional objects. The studies fell into three categories: children's representation of spatial relationships within an object, between two objects, and studies that included both. (MJP)
